Vernon council has agreed to release more information about decisions made behind closed doors--at least sometimes. Councillor Bob Spiers led a motion to have vote results of in-camera decisions released, if council approves it. "I'm sure that most votes will be released. More votes than naught are unanimous so there's no reason not to release them." However, Mayor Rob Sawatzky says it may not produce much change. "All that is is an option. It doesn't say that council will ever release the vote. It's just an option." The motion got unanimous support. In-camera matters deal with land, legal and labour issues.
